Items where Author is "Rachel, Rachel"

Group by: Item Type | No Grouping
Jump to: Book
Number of items: 1.

Book

Rachel, Rachel (2024) GOOD NEWS - BAD NEWS: THE TWO FACES OF IMMUNE PRIVILEGE. UNIVERSITAS MITRA INDONESIA, fakultas kesehatan. ISBN 9782889193318

This list was generated on Sat Jan 24 06:23:16 2026 WIB.